Different hand gesture of differents cultures

Different hand gesture of differents cultures

  • In the USA the horn fingers indicates "Rock ON!". In Italy, Portugal, Spain and Colombia means "your wife is cheating on you".
  • The fingertips of either hand are brought together in Italy means "what do you want?", in Turkey indicates something beautiful, in Morocco "Be quiet".
  • The crossed fingers, in Australia, USA, UK and Canada means to wish for good luck, in Vietnam to resemble female genitals.
  • The "V" sign, in USA, means "peace"; in Australia, UK, Ireland and New Zealand is used to signify contempt or defiance towards authority.
  • The "come here", in Canada, USA, UK and Australia is used to motion somebody to come over. In Philippines is considered highly offensive when motioned to another person (reserved for dogs).
  • The first and elbow in Mexico and South America mean stingy. In Australia and Germany indicates that the recipient is an idiot and their brain is in their.
  • The thumb in a first in Australia, UK and Canada is used by adults towards children, pretending to have stolen a child's nose. In Morocco it's seen as aggressive and rude.
